Exactly How to Use Franklin Sensors Stud Finder Safely
Using this tool is very simple. But you must follow a strict routine. If you skip a step, the tool gets confused.
I use this exact method every time. I hang a lot of shelves. This method never fails me. Here is what you need to do.
Step 1: Put It Flat on the Wall
This is the most important rule. Never press the button while holding the tool in the air.
Place the scanner completely flat against the drywall first. Make sure the smooth pads on the back touch the wall. Do not tilt it. Keep it perfectly flat.
Step 2: Hold the Power Button Down
Now, press the power button. Keep holding it down with your thumb.
Do not let go of the button. The tool calibrates when you press it. It reads the density of the drywall right there. If you let go, it turns off.
Step 3: Slide It Slowly
Keep your thumb on the button. Slide the tool slowly to the left or right.
Move it in a straight line. Do not lift it off the wall. Keep it flat. If you lift one edge, the sensors will mess up. Move slowly so the tool can read the wall.
Reading the LED Lights
As you slide the tool, the lights will turn on. These lights show you what is behind the wall.
If no lights turn on, there is only empty space. If the lights flash, you found something solid. You need to know what these lights mean.
Finding the True Center
A normal piece of wood framing is one and a half inches wide. On this tool, that usually lights up three LED lights.
When three lights turn on, you found a standard wood stud. Stop sliding. Look at the middle light. That middle light is the exact center of the wood. That is where you want to drill your hole.
| Light Pattern | What It Means | My Advice |
| No lights on | Empty wall space | Keep sliding the tool |
| One light blinks | You found an edge | Move slowly to find the rest |
| Three solid lights | Standard wood framing | Mark the middle light |
Common Mistakes When You Learn How to Use Franklin Sensors Stud Finder
I made a lot of dumb mistakes at first. I got angry at the tool. Then I realized I was just using it wrong.
You can avoid my headaches. Learn from my early mistakes. Here are the things you must never do.
Scanning Over Thick Wall Texture
My old house had very thick, bumpy paint. I tried to scan over it. The tool lit up everywhere.
The bumps keep the tool from sitting flat. It creates tiny air gaps. The sensors hate air gaps. If your wall is very bumpy, place a piece of thin cardboard on the wall first. Slide the tool over the cardboard.
Letting Go of the Button
This sounds silly, but I did it often. I would find a stud, then let go of the button to grab my pencil.
The moment you let go, the lights turn off. You lose your spot. You have to start all over again. Keep holding the button until you mark the wall.
| The Mistake | Why It Happens | The Better Approach |
| Pressing button in air | The tool calibrates to thin air | Put it flat on the wall first |
| Moving too fast | The sensors miss the density change | Slide the tool very slowly |
| Letting go to mark | You lose your exact spot | Hold it down while you mark |
Dealing with Strange Wall Types
Not every wall is made of smooth drywall. Some houses are very old. Some houses use weird materials.

Plaster and Lath Walls
Old houses have plaster walls. Plaster is spread over thin strips of wood. These strips are called lath.
This tool sees all that wood. It will light up the whole wall. It is very hard to find the main vertical wood beams. For plaster walls, you usually need a strong magnetic finder instead.
Metal Studs in Apartments
Many big apartment buildings use metal framing. They do not use wood.
The good news is that your scanner will find metal just fine. The sensors look for thick density. Metal is very dense. The lights will turn on. But remember, you cannot use wood screws in metal. You need special screws.
| Wall Material | Will This Tool Work? | My Advice |
| Standard Drywall | Yes, perfectly | Follow the normal steps |
| Plaster and Lath | No, it will fail | Use a heavy magnet instead |
| Apartment Metal | Yes, it finds it | Buy screws made for metal |
Avoiding Hidden Pipes and Wires
Your tool does not actually know what wood is. It just feels for something solid.
That means it will also find plastic water pipes. It will find thick electrical wires. You do not want to drill into a water pipe. That will ruin your day.
Watching the Light Count
A normal piece of wood turns on three lights. A pipe or a wire is much thinner.
If only one or two lights turn on, stop right there. The object is too narrow to be wood. It is probably a pipe or a wire. Do not drill there. Move over and find a wider spot.
| Number of Lights | Typical Width | Likely Hidden Object |
| 3 lights | 1.5 inches wide | Normal wood framing |
| 1 or 2 lights | Under 1 inch wide | Water pipe or power wire |
| 5 or more lights | Over 2 inches wide | Double wood near a window |
My Best Tips for Hanging Floating Shelves
Now you know how to find the wood safely. Next, you need to hang your shelves perfectly straight.
Floating shelves look best when they are perfectly level. A crooked shelf looks awful. Books will slide off. Here are my top tricks for a perfect shelf install.
Marking Your Spots
When you find the center of the wood, make a small mark. Use a pencil. Do not use a pen.
Draw a tiny vertical line. Do this for the left stud. Do this for the right stud. Now you have two marks on your wall.
Using a Good Level

Place the level across your two pencil marks. Adjust until the bubble is right in the middle. Now draw a light horizontal line through your vertical marks. This creates a perfect crosshair for your drill bit.
Drilling Pilot Holes
Never drive a big screw right into the wall. It can split the hidden wood.
Use a small drill bit first. Drill a small hole exactly on your crosshair mark. You should feel the drill bite into solid wood. If it spins freely, you missed the wood. This small hole is called a pilot hole. It guides your big screw in perfectly straight.
Fixing Weird Tool Behaviors
Sometimes, the scanner acts a little crazy. Usually, there is a very simple fix.
Do not panic if the lights flash wildly. You just need to reset the tool or check its power source. Here is how I fix common problems on the job.
Changing the Batteries
If the lights flicker fast, the batteries are dying. These tools use a lot of power.
The multiple sensors drain batteries quickly. When the power gets low, the tool cannot read the wall well. Keep fresh AA batteries in your toolbox. A new set of batteries fixes the flicker every time.
Resetting a Bad Scan
If you press the button and all the lights stay on solid, you made a tiny mistake.
You probably placed the tool directly over a piece of wood before you turned it on. The tool thinks the whole wall is made of wood. Just move the tool three inches to the left. Let go of the button. Press it again to restart the scan.
| Issue | Likely Cause | Troubleshooting Step |
| Lights flicker very fast | Batteries are too weak | Put in brand new batteries |
| All lights stay on solid | Started on top of wood | Move over 3 inches and try again |
| Tool reads absolutely nothing | Tool is tilted off wall | Press it flat against the drywall |
